Designing Permanent Container Spaces for Business Use

Businesses need facilities that support daily operations while adapting to changing demands. That need has increased interest in designing permanent container spaces for business use because shipping containers offer a durable foundation for customized commercial environments. From offices and retail locations to hospitality venues, container structures provide long-term functionality while maintaining design flexibility. When properly engineered, they deliver a professional space that supports business growth and reinforces brand identity.

Starting With a Clear Purpose

Every successful container project begins with a clear understanding of how the business will use the space. A customer-facing retail environment has different requirements than an administrative office or operational facility. Business owners who define these needs early can guide design decisions more effectively.

Businesses should consider employee workflows, customer interactions, and space requirements before construction begins. This approach ensures the finished structure supports daily activities while maximizing available square footage. A well-planned layout can improve efficiency and reduce the need for future modifications.

Focusing on Long-Term Performance

Permanent container structures must deliver reliable performance for years. Designers address factors such as insulation, climate control, lighting, and utility integration to create comfortable work environments. These elements help transform a shipping container into a fully functional commercial building.

Interior layouts should also support long-term usability. Thoughtful placement of workstations, meeting areas, and storage spaces can improve productivity and employee satisfaction. By prioritizing functionality during the planning phase, businesses gain a facility that continues to meet their needs over time.

Creating a Strong Business Presence

A permanent container building serves as an extension of a company’s brand. The exterior appearance often shapes first impressions, making design an important part of the customer experience. Modern container structures can incorporate architectural features that create a polished and professional image.

Large windows, custom finishes, and branded design elements help businesses establish a distinctive presence. These features allow companies to stand out while maintaining the durability and efficiency that container construction provides. The result is a space that supports operations and reinforces brand recognition.

Designing Around Site Conditions

The project site plays a major role in determining design requirements. Designers must evaluate terrain, accessibility, utility connections, and local building regulations before construction begins. Understanding these conditions helps ensure a smoother project timeline and a more effective final structure.

Proper site planning also improves how employees and visitors interact with the space. Strategic placement of entrances and parking areas can enhance accessibility while maximizing the property’s potential. Careful preparation helps businesses avoid costly adjustments later in the process.

Planning for Future Expansion

Business needs often evolve, making flexibility an important design priority. One advantage of permanent container construction is the ability to expand when additional space becomes necessary. Designers can incorporate future growth into the original design strategy without disrupting ongoing operations.

Planning for expansion allows businesses to adapt to changing requirements while protecting their investment. Whether adding office space or extending customer areas, a scalable design helps ensure the facility remains valuable for years to come.
